Coface has appointed Vy Le as country manager for Vietnam, according to a LinkedIn post by the credit insurer on Wednesday.

Le joins from HSBC, where she has worked for over eight years, most recently as country head of sales for global trade and receivable finance in Vietnam. Prior to this, she also worked at the bank’s Thailand operations in numerous senior roles.

She brings over 20 years of experience across corporate banking, trade finance, working capital solutions and risk management, with a focus on Vietnam and Southeast Asia. Earlier in her career, Le worked at ANZ Bank and Standard Chartered.

Le’s appointment continues a series of leadership changes across Coface’s Asia Pacific business. The company recently appointed James Yau as head of commercial, Southeast Asia and head of mid-market, Asia Pacific, Agnes Chan as appointed regional head of partnerships, and Darren Chan as promoted to country manager for Malaysia and head of the Philippines.
